MCP Catalogs
Home

mcp-server-chart vs mcpforge

Side-by-side comparison to help you pick between these two MCP servers.

mcp-server-chart
by antvis
mcpforge
by lorenzosaraiva
Stars★ 4,068★ 17
30d uses10,239
Score8445
Official
Categories
AI / LLM ToolsDeveloper ToolsProductivity
Developer ToolsAI / LLM ToolsOther
LanguageTypeScriptTypeScript
Last committhis monththis month

mcp-server-chart · Summary

A TypeScript MCP server for generating 26+ visualization charts using AntV, supporting multiple chart types and deployment options.

mcpforge · Summary

MCPForge generates optimized MCP servers from OpenAPI specs or documentation with AI curation and workflow planning.

mcp-server-chart · Use cases

  • Data analysts creating visual reports from datasets
  • AI assistants generating custom charts based on user requests
  • Web applications embedding visualization capabilities via HTTP API

mcpforge · Use cases

  • Rapidly create MCP servers for popular APIs like Stripe, Discord, or Notion with optimized tooling
  • Transform complex REST APIs with hundreds of endpoints into focused, LLM-friendly MCP interfaces
  • Maintain MCP servers with drift detection and automatic updates when upstream APIs change

mcp-server-chart · Install

Installation

Install globally:

npm install -g @antv/mcp-server-chart

For Desktop Apps (e.g., Claude Desktop, VSCode):

{
  "mcpServers": {
    "mcp-server-chart": {
      "command": "npx",
      "args": ["-y", "@antv/mcp-server-chart"]
    }
  }
}

For Windows:

{
  "mcpServers": {
    "mcp-server-chart": {
      "command": "cmd",
      "args": ["/c", "npx", "-y", "@antv/mcp-server-chart"]
    }
  }
}

mcpforge · Install

Install MCPForge globally:

npm install -g mcpforge

Generate a new MCP server from an OpenAPI spec:

npx mcpforge init --optimize --workflows https://api.example.com/openapi.json

To use in Claude Desktop, add this to your Claude Desktop config.json:

{
  "mcpServers": {
    "example-api": {
      "command": "node",
      "args": ["./path/to/generated/server.js"]
    }
  }
}
Comparison generated from public README + GitHub signals. Last updated automatically.